5.2: Meter Communication and Programming Overview

Programming and communication can utilize the RS485 connection shown in Section
5.1.2 or the RJ45/WiFi connection shown in Section 5.1.4. Once a connection is
established, Communicator EXT software can be used to program the meter and
communicate to other devices.
Meter Connection
To provide power to the meter, use one of the wiring diagrams in Chapter 4 or attach
an Aux cable to GND, L(+) and N(-).
The RS485 cable attaches to SH, - and + as shown in Section 5.1.2.

5.2.1: How to Connect to the Submeter

1. Open Communicator EXT software.
2. Click the Connect icon on the Icon bar.
The Connect screen opens, showing the Initial settings. Make sure your settings are
the same as those shown here, except for the IP Address field, which must be your
device's IP address. The address shown here is the default Ethernet option address.
